'Operation Deep-Freeze' by Gerald Kelsey |
![]() |
Scott Base, Antarctica: a scientific research centre at the South Pole detects a seismic tremor, which experts believe to be a nuclear explosion. When a party of four scientists sent to investigate goes missing, as do two subsequent search parties, Tremayne sends Craig and Richard to investigate. The two agents come up against General Gomez, a Central American despot who is planning to use atomic weapons to force the United Nations to listen to his demands. He captures Craig and Richard and locks them up, leaving them to freeze to death - unaware that the duo has set his nuclear weapons to detonate in just two hours…
